Optical Encoders are optoelectronic devices used to measure the speed and position of a rotating shaft. They are used in a variety of applications, such as robotics, automotive, medical, and industrial automation. Optical Encoders are composed of a light source, a light detector, and a code wheel. The light source emits a beam of light which is reflected off the code wheel and detected by the light detector. The code wheel is typically made of a transparent material with opaque lines or slots that interrupt the light beam. The light detector then converts the light pulses into electrical signals, which are then used to measure the speed and position of the shaft.
